Heads up: the Sheetforge export endpoint buffers the whole workbook in memory, so exports over ~200k rows can spike the pod past its limit. If you're paged for OOM kills, check the export queue first. You can inspect in-flight jobs via the internal Forgemon API using the key below.

app token of hahig-bawef = qvz4-jEJj

Step 6: Deploy the Splitwharf assignment service. It hashes user identifiers into experiment buckets and records assignments to the Ledgermist store. The service refuses to start without a valid store credential, which is scoped read-write to the assignments namespace only. Place that credential in the env file on the following line.

secret setting of tajof-bahif: COURIER_KEY3=65d

## Deployment

Quietfold deduplicates on-call alerts before they reach the paging layer. Deploy one instance per region; it holds no persistent state beyond a short in-memory window. Runs as a non-root user. All inbound traffic must come through the Larkgate proxy. Review the configuration values below before sign-off.

config for yahof-tajop:
zorath:
  pin: 7493
  metrics_host: metrics.zorath.tolvaqsys.internal
  tenant: praiel
  seal: seal_fd9cd4f1

## Environments: Lunavale Partner SFTP Drop

The Lunavale ingest service polls the partner SFTP drop hosted by Brightmarsh Logistics every fifteen minutes in staging and every five in production. Files land in a quarantine directory until checksum verification passes, after which the mover promotes them. For the weekly sync, note that staging now mirrors production settings exactly, as shown below.

config for tagep-kaguf:
FENWYN_PIN=5236
FENWYN_METRICS_HOST=metrics.fenwyn.qorvellabs.internal
FENWYN_LOG_LEVEL=error
FENWYN_TENANT=silys

## Artifact Signing — SDK Parity Notes (Weekly Sync)

Kestrel SDK for Android reached parity with the Swift client this sprint: offline queueing, batched telemetry, and retry semantics now match. Both SDKs ship as signed artifacts from the same pipeline. Remaining gap: background sync throttling, targeted next sprint. Verify both release bundles before tagging. Both artifacts validate against the shared signing key below.

signing key of kawig-fafog = bky19_6Fypv1qws7J8qJtaYjX